Bejra is a village located in Purbi Tundi Taluk of Dhanbad district in Jharkhand. Around 33 families reside in Bejra village. Bejra village is administered by Sarpanch(Head of village) who is elected every five years.
As per the Census India 2011, Bejra village has population of 148 of which 72 are males and 76 are females. The population of children between age 0-6 is 26 which is 17.57% of total population.
The sex-ratio of Bejra village is around
1056 compared to
948 which is average of Jharkhand state. The literacy rate of Bejra village is 54.73% out of which 68.06% males are literate and 42.11% females are literate. There are 0 Scheduled Caste (SC) and 15.54% Scheduled Tribe (ST) of total population in Bejra village.
